The Riven Lands are a fractured realm born from a magical event, The Sundering which violently pulled people from countless realities into a bleeding scar across existence. Magic here is a vile, twisting curse, its power warping flesh and mind. Its inhabitants, xenophobic and without loyalty, cling to life amidst decaying lands, endless wars, and horrifying Gods that everyone worships in some form. Hope is a lie; only brutal struggle remains in this world drowned in cynicism and sheer cruelty.

The public well of Malcoria is a grotesque, living fountain of flesh and bone. It is a terrifying workshop where new horrors are born and life is simply raw material for foul creations. The water here is a thick, grimy fluid, tainted with the iron and rust of the city's industry. It is a grim, vital resource for the populace, who drink it to stay alive. The water is a grim, and mind-bending thing, a constant reminder of the city's depravity. Drinking from the Fount of Living Flesh is a sign of devotion, as the water causes a momentary flash of a lifetime of pain, but at the cost of their sanity.
The well is a pulsating mass of sinew and bone, with veins pumping a thick, rusty fluid. It emits a faint, sickly glow and a faint odor of iron and decay, surrounded by twisted metal and industrial debris.
